the whole fight is a DPS race in 3 stages, stage 1 is DPSing him down before you run out of soak tanks because you cant heal, phase 2 is a DPS race to get him down before everyone runs out of mana and you cant heal anyone, phase 3 is a DPS race to out DPS the stacking dot

mastering phase 2 with the kicks and spellsteals is the hardest part, also if your shamans have the totem from SSC it maes LHW cost no mana (rank1) so they can keep healing wehn oom

P2-P3 just make sure you wait for seethe to go awat before DPSing and then just nuke nuke nuke

and yes you will see big numbers, 18K SB crits during deaden are interesting
